引言
GitHub是当今最流行的版本控制和代码托管平台之一。而GitHub的桌面端应用则为开发者提供了一个更为直观和简便的方式来管理他们的项目。本文将详细介绍如何使用GitHub桌面端,包括安装、基本功能及一些常见问题。
什么是GitHub桌面端?
GitHub桌面端是一个专为开发者设计的应用程序,旨在帮助用户更方便地进行版本控制和项目管理。它可以在Windows和macOS上使用,具有以下优点:
- 用户友好的界面,简化了Git的命令行操作
- 支持多种版本控制操作,如提交、合并、推送和拉取
- 便于进行协作,允许多人同时在同一项目上工作
GitHub桌面端的安装
系统要求
在安装之前,请确保您的计算机满足以下系统要求:
- Windows 10(64位)或 macOS 10.11及以上版本
- 至少512MB的RAM
- 可用磁盘空间至少为200MB
安装步骤
- 访问GitHub桌面官方网站。
- 点击“下载”按钮,选择适合您操作系统的版本。
- 下载完成后,双击安装包并按照提示进行安装。
- 安装完成后,启动GitHub桌面端,您需要用您的GitHub账号进行登录。
GitHub桌面端的基本功能
1. 创建和克隆仓库
在GitHub桌面端中,您可以轻松地创建新的仓库或克隆现有的仓库:
- 创建新仓库:在首页点击“创建新仓库”,填写仓库名称、描述等信息,然后点击“创建”。
- 克隆仓库:在GitHub网站上找到您要克隆的仓库,复制其URL,然后在桌面端点击“克隆仓库”,粘贴URL并选择目标文件夹。
2. 提交更改
在进行代码修改后,您可以通过以下步骤提交更改:
- 在GitHub桌面端中,您会看到未提交的更改。
- 填写提交信息,描述您所做的更改。
- 点击“提交到主分支”按钮,完成提交。
3. 推送和拉取
- 推送:将您的提交推送到远程仓库,确保其他协作者能看到您的更改。
- 拉取:从远程仓库拉取最新的更改,保持本地仓库的更新。
4. 处理冲突
如果在推送时遇到冲突,GitHub桌面端会提醒您。您可以:
- 点击“解决冲突”按钮,进入合并工具。
- 手动解决文件中的冲突,确保代码的正确性。
使用GitHub桌面端的最佳实践
- 定期提交:在完成每个小功能或修改后,及时提交更改,保持版本的清晰。
- 编写清晰的提交信息:使用简洁明了的语言描述每次提交的目的。
- 利用分支管理功能:在进行较大改动前,创建新分支,以避免影响主分支。
常见问题(FAQ)
如何重置GitHub桌面端的设置?
要重置设置,您可以:
- 在应用程序中找到“设置”选项。
- 点击“重置”,根据提示进行操作。
GitHub桌面端是否支持SSH?
是的,您可以通过SSH方式来进行推送和拉取操作。您需要在GitHub网站上设置SSH密钥,然后在桌面端进行相应配置。
如果我没有GitHub账号,是否可以使用桌面端?
不可以,您需要先创建一个GitHub账号,才能使用桌面端的功能。
如何解决GitHub桌面端的常见错误?
- 确保您的网络连接正常。
- 检查您的GitHub账号权限,确保可以访问相应的仓库。
- 如果遇到具体错误代码,可以在GitHub的支持页面查找解决方案。
总结
GitHub桌面端是一个强大的工具,可以极大地简化版本控制和项目管理的流程。通过本文的介绍,您应该对如何安装和使用GitHub桌面端有了更全面的理解。如果您有更多疑问,可以查阅GitHub官方文档或参与GitHub社区进行讨论。
正文完